MR-691 F
MR 691 F is a water-removable fluorescent penetrant classified as Type I and developed with the requirements of the automotive industry in mind. The product provides yellow fluorescent indication that clearly shows surface defects in metals and is suitable for use over the temperature range +10 °C to +50 °C. The carrier medium is glycol and the product meets several international standards for penetrant testing.

Technical specifications
Type: Penetrant Type I (fluorescent)
Sensitivity class: level 1
Indication color: yellow fluorescent under UV light
Carrier medium: glycol
Temperature for use: approx. +10 °C to +50 °C
Approvals / standards: EN ISO 3452-2, ASTM E165, RCC-M, VDA236-150
Delivery forms: bulk containers (5 L, 30 L, 200 L, 1000 L)
Minimum shelf life: 3 years at recommended storage temperature
Areas of application
Penetrant testing in the automotive industry where components must be inspected for surface cracks and defects with fluorescent indication.
Production lines or maintenance workshops where water-removable penetrants are preferred over solvent-based ones for easier cleaning and better environmental conditions.
When inspection occurs under UV light for improved contrast and visibility of indications.
For metal components — suitability for plastic or ceramic should be tested before use.
